TV Chef Karen Martini and former international cricket player Brett Lee (pictured) will headline Cunard Line’s Australian-themed voyages next year.
The two Aussie icons will set sail on Queen Elizabeth, with both seven-night voyages offering onboard talks & events, themed shore experiences, and a celebration of Australian culture through the lenses of food & sport.
Martini will headline the second edition of the Great Australian Culinary Voyage, with the inaugural itinerary having disembarked earlier this week.
While on board, Martini will take over Queen Elizabeth’s premium dining venue, The Verandah Restaurant, for three exclusive fine dining events.
Martini’s food will appear in the Britannia Restaurant with a selection of dishes offered throughout the sailing, and she will also speak in the Royal Court Theatre.
Martini will be joined by additional exciting gastronomic talent to be announced in the coming months.
Departing Melbourne on 05 Jan 2024, the Great Australian Culinary Voyage will see Queen Elizabeth chart a round trip itinerary to Adelaide and Hobart.
Meanwhile, Lee, recognised as one of the fastest bowlers in the world during his career, will spearhead the inaugural ‘Voyage of Sporting Greats’.
While on board, Lee will regale guests with tales from his impressive career through insightful Q&A sessions and an exclusive activity, to be announced shortly.
Departing on 13 Feb 2024, Cunard’s inaugural Voyage of Sporting Greats will sail a roundtrip from Sydney to Tasmania and back over seven nights, with calls in Hobart, Port Arthur, and Melbourne.
Lee will lead a line-up of Australian sports icons, with more talent to be announced shortly.
Commercial Director Katrina McAlpine said she was pleased to be expanding on the success of this year’s themed cruises.
“This really is testament to our guests and their desire to discover extraordinary experiences, something Cunard constantly seeks to create and deliver on,” she said.
“To cater for our guests’ craving for premium culinary events, we are going to offer a raft of highlights and creative talent during the 2024 culinary voyage.”
